Predictive and Adaptive Communications for Real-Time Dynamic Network Management in Autonomous Unmanned Aerial Vehicle Networks

Abstract

In this project, studied the communication and security challenges of UAV ad hoc networks from various aspects: i) We developed a new routing protocol for ad hoc UAV networks to handle the highly dynamic nature of such networks. We showed that the proposed routing algorithm outperforms all the well-known benchmarks in the flow success rate, throughput, and flow completion time; ii) we studied the security challenges of ad hoc UAV network and showed that existing pre-distribution-based key management protocols are vulnerable to cooperative attacks. We designed a Blockchain-based key exchange algorithm to increase the resiliency of the network against such attacks.
